Q1. How are the grilles secured?
A. The grilles are secured by a combination of heat stabilised zip ties and stainless steel locking wire. This method, although simple, provides an effective, secure and unobtrusive fixing system that requires no special tools to implement and, more importantly, does NOT require you to drill any holes in your bike to fix ungainly and unnecessary bracketry, as is often the case with many of the alternative protection systems that are available. Q2. Will my bike's running temperature be affected by fitting these grilles?
A. No. These grilles have undergone thousands of miles of rigorous testing, not only on the road but also on the track. During this testing there has been no noticeable increase in normal running temperature, even under 32DegC track conditions. Back to Top

Q7.. Why are the powder coated finishes more expensive than the anodised?
A. This is because the powder coated finishes require additional manufacturing processes which inevitably makes them more expensive. Back to Top
